I have found out that my problem is most likely the version of PGP that I am using. I had also posted this issue on a PGP form and got this information.
With most of the earlier versions of the 10.x series we had problems with backup software that uses the Windows volume shadow copy service. I'd be shocked if the Windows server did not use this service. Releases prior to 10.0.1 HF 2 and or 10.0.3 will experience
issues when used in conjunction with most backup software. The current version of PGP Desktop (10.1.1) should not be affected by this.
So it looks like this problem is just with the over 10.x versions of PGP. Unfortunately since this is my work computer I don't have the ability to upgrade this software on my own. I looks like my company is suppose to be upgrading to 10.1 within
